Cholinesterase (ChE) inhibitors are a class of medications that block the cholinesterase enzyme, which normally breaks down ac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ter essential for proper nerve signaling. By inhibiting this enzyme, these drugs increase acetylcholine levels, which improves communication between nerve cells and enhances cognitive and muscular function.

The main types of cholinesterase (ChE) inhibitors include reversible cholinesterase inhibitors, irreversible cholinesterase inhibitors, and acetylcholinesterase inhibitors. Reversible cholinesterase inhibitors temporarily block the activity of the cholinesterase enzyme, thereby raising acetylcholine levels in the nervous system. These drugs are primarily used to treat conditions such as Alzheimer's disease, myasthenia gravis, glaucoma, and pediatric urinary incontinence. They are commonly distributed through hospital pharmacies, retail pharmacies, and online pharmacies.

The sudden escalation of U.S. tariffs and the resulting trade tensions in spring 2025 are having a significant impact on the pharmaceutical sector. Companies are grappling with higher costs on imported active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s), glass vials, and laboratory equipment-many of which have limited alternative sources. Generic drug manufacturers, already operating with minimal profit margins, are particularly affected, with some scaling back production of low-margin medications. Biotech firms are also experiencing delays in clinical trials due to shortages of specialized reagents linked to tariffs. In response, the industry is shifting API production to regions like India and Europe, building up inventory reserves, and advocating for tariff exemptions on essential medicines.

The increasing prevalence of Alzheimer's disease is expected to drive the growth of the cholinesterase (ChE) inhibitors market in the future. Alzheimer's disease is a progressive brain disorder that damages memory and cognitive skills, ultimately leading to cognitive decline and loss of independence. The rising prevalence of Alzheimer's is driven by factors such as an aging population, longer life expectancies, genetic predisposition, lifestyle factors, and increased exposure to neurological risk factors. Cholinesterase inhibitors help manage Alzheimer's disease by preventing the breakdown of acetylcholine, a key neurotransmitter vital for memory and cognitive function. This process enhances neural communication, slows symptom progression, and improves daily functioning, ultimately helping manage the cognitive decline associated with the disease. For example, in 2024, the Alzheimer's Association reported that around 6.9 million Americans aged 65 and older are affected by Alzheimer's, with 73% of cases occurring in individuals aged 75 and above. By 2050, it's estimated that 12.7 million Americans may have Alzheimer's. As such, the growing prevalence of Alzheimer's disease is driving the expansion of the cholinesterase inhibitors market.

Leading companies in the cholinesterase inhibitors market are developing innovative treatment options, such as once-weekly transdermal patches, to offer Alzheimer's patients more effective and consistent treatment with improved tolerability. A once-weekly transdermal patch is a medicated adhesive patch applied to the skin, which continuously delivers a controlled dose of medication into the bloodstream over seven days. For instance, in September 2022, Corium, Inc., a US-based pharmaceutical company, launched ADLARITY, the first FDA-approved once-weekly transdermal patch. This patch delivers donepezil, an acetylcholinesterase inhibitor, for Alzheimer's treatment, offering a convenient alternative to daily oral administration and ensuring continuous drug delivery through the skin with good tolerability.
